Finding Lawyer Consultation 101: Getting the Most Out of Your Meeting
Navigating judicial matters can be complex. That's where a lawyer consultation comes in, providing you with valuable guidance and understanding about your situation. To harness the benefits of your consultation, it's crucial to be ready.
To begin with, compile all relevant materials pertaining to your case. This could include contracts, correspondence, incident reports, and any other significant information.
Before meeting with the lawyer, jot down your concerns. Be specific in your inquiries to ensure you receive helpful answers. During the consultation itself, attentively listen to the lawyer's explanations. Don't hesitate to reiterate any points that are confusing.
Ultimately, a well-prepared and focused consultation can lay the foundation for a successful legal plan.

From Idea to Launch: A Comprehensive Guide to Startup Legal Needs
Launching a startup is an exciting journey filled with innovation and opportunity. However, amidst the whirlwind of bringing your vision to life, it's crucial to establish a solid legal foundation from day one. This comprehensive guide will walk you through the essential legal considerations every entrepreneur should consider when starting their entrepreneurial venture.
First and foremost, you'll need to determine the structure of your business. Whether you choose to operate as a sole proprietorship, partnership, LLC, or corporation, each structure has distinct legal implications.
- Choosing the right structure will impact your liability, taxation, and overall business framework.
- Once you've established your business form, it's imperative to protect your intellectual property (IP).
This includes securing patents, trademarks, and copyrights to safeguard your innovative ideas and creations. Additionally, consider drafting airtight contracts to establish clear terms with clients, suppliers, and investors.
Comprehending the complexities of intellectual property law can be challenging, so consulting with an experienced attorney specializing in startup law is highly recommended.
